Short Bio — 50 Words

Kari Kelley is an award-winning author, survivor advocate, and speaker based in Mesa, Arizona. Legally blind and a survivor of childhood abuse, she uses her story to protect children, empower survivors, and inspire communities through her books, one-woman shows, and speaking engagements.

Long Bio — 150 Words

Kari Kelley defied every label placed on her. Diagnosed with significant visual impairment early in life and carrying the hidden weight of childhood abuse, Kari could have accepted the story others wrote for her. Instead, she wrote her own. A two-time #1 Amazon bestselling author, Kari's books — Black, Blind and Female and Heal Thy Self — have resonated with readers across the country who see their own struggles reflected in her pages. As a speaker, she brings that same honesty to stages across America — schools, churches, women's conferences, and survivor summits — delivering a message that is equal parts raw truth and radical hope. Recently relocated to Mesa, Arizona, Kari is expanding her advocacy work through partnerships with national child protection organizations, her doTERRA wellness community, and the launch of her upcoming pageant platform. She speaks so others don't have to suffer in silence.
